1. Dining Experience at a local’s Home in Salerno with Show Cooking

At number 1 on our list, this private home-cooking experience offers a rare glimpse into Salerno’s everyday culinary traditions. Hosted in a local chef’s home, the experience lasts about 2.5 hours and includes making classic dishes like gnocchi, with the family providing tips and stories along the way. The setting is cozy and personal, and all food and drinks, including locally-made wine, are included.
What makes this tour special is its focus on authenticity. You’re not in a big classroom but in a welcoming home, learning recipes passed down through generations. The reviews reflect this warmth: Ludovica, the host, is praised for her caring approach, and guests love tasting the homemade dishes around a family table. It’s ideal for anyone craving a genuine, intimate taste of Salerno’s cuisine.
Bottom Line: Perfect for small groups or families wanting a personalized, authentic experience with great food and wine in a warm setting.
2. Cooking Class Plus Wine Tasting Experience

For around $712, this tour combines a full-day Amalfi Coast itinerary with a hands-on cooking class and wine tasting. It’s more than just a lesson — it’s a comprehensive immersion into regional culture. You’ll travel from Naples, visit Amalfi Coast highlights like Ravello and Furore, and then settle into a private setting to learn to cook regional dishes with a professional sommelier guiding the wine pairing.
Guests love the blend of sightseeing and culinary learning, making it a great option if you want to combine a scenic day with a flavorful experience. The class itself covers dishes typical of the region, and the included transportation makes this a stress-free day for families or couples wanting a guided, all-inclusive experience. Kids 10 and under go free, making it family-friendly.
Bottom Line: A fantastic choice if you want a full day of Amalfi Coast exploration combined with a comprehensive cooking and wine experience, all in one trip.

6. Market Tour & Southern Italian Cooking Class near Agropoli

This 4.5-hour experience combines a market tour and a cooking class with a local family near Santa Maria di Castellabate. You’ll explore local markets for fresh ingredients, then learn to make homemade pasta, pizza, and limoncello right in the host’s kitchen. The class is private, and transportation is included, which makes for a seamless day.
Guests appreciate the hands-on shopping and cooking, along with the chance to learn regional secrets. It’s ideal if you crave more than just cooking—you get the full flavor of local produce and culinary traditions.
Bottom Line: Perfect for those who want to combine market shopping with cooking, gaining insight into local ingredients and flavors.
